The gross-up process enables you to enter a desired net amount for an employee and have the system calculate the gross amount for the payment to cover taxes and achieve the desired net amount. The system creates journal entries and merges this information into payroll history when the interim is processed through a payroll cycle. To be included in the payroll cycle, an interim payment must have a payment date that occurs on or earlier than the payment date for the payroll cycle. To create a calculated advance, you enter the gross amount of the employee's earnings that you are going to advance to the employee. This feature is primarily used by the public sector. Calculated advances are used to advance an entire paycheck to an employee or to advance pay for a certain number of hours that an employee might already have worked.
